According to Fabrizio Romano, Arsenal are n🦄ow really, really close to signing Mikel Merino from Real Sociedad.
This is a potential signing which Parlour feels wou𓆏ld be an excellent additiꦚon to what Arteta has going on in north London.
“I like the ♛box-to-box players, Bryan Robson, back in the day. And it’s just choosing common sense as a 🧔midfielder,” Parlour told .
“If someone runs past you playing alongside you and gets for♔ward, you just fill in for him and vice-versa. Very, very straightforward because back in the day, it was 4🎐-4-2, a lot of formations were.
“Merino, look, he is a top player, he has pla🅠y✱ed well for Spain, Real Sociedad. Good age, 28. It’s perfect, you know, he should be in his prime about that sort of time. £25 million is a decent deal.”

A deal for Merino to make t🗹he move to north London now appears to just be a matter of time with Rom♋ano saying it is ‘really close’.
Real Sociedad are coming to accept the midfielder’s fate with Merino keen to make the move to Arsenal.
The Spaniard’s desire to make the move to the Emirates has even seen Barcel𝔍ona pull out of the race to sign Merino as they know he wants to j💛oin Arsenal.
Merino has Premier League experien𒅌ce from his brief spell at New෴castle United, but he will be hoping any potential move to the Gunners lasts longer than the 12 months he spent on Tyneside.
